Office of Information Services

Office of Information Services

Information Services is responsible for University Advancement on-line system's maintenance, security, training, and data retrieval. Its main duties include ID setup, security, and training for on-line systems; database and on-line system upgrades and enhancements; data imports and exports to and from other systems; and data retrieval and distribution.

IS Mission

The Office of Information Services' mission is to support internal and external constituencies for the pursuit of University Advancement's vision, goals, programs and fund-raising activities with regards to data systems. Our primary goal is to insure all data needed by University Advancement can be stored and retrieved in a secure, accurate, intuitive, and timely manner.
